How to fill out financial documents cover sheet

How to fill out a financial documents cover sheet:
01
Start by gathering all of the necessary financial documents that need to be submitted. This may include income statements, bank statements, tax forms, and any other relevant paperwork.
02
Begin by filling in your personal information at the top of the cover sheet. This typically includes your name, address, phone number, and email address.
03
Next, identify the purpose of the financial documents. Are they for a loan application, tax filing, or some other reason? State the purpose clearly on the cover sheet.
04
Provide a brief description or summary of the financial documents being submitted. This will help the recipient understand what to expect when reviewing the paperwork.
05
Indicate the time period that the documents cover. For example, if you are submitting bank statements, specify the date range or month for which the statements are accurate.
06
If there are any additional instructions or specific details that need to be included with the financial documents, make sure to note them on the cover sheet.
07
Review the cover sheet for accuracy and completeness. Make sure all the necessary information is included and that there are no spelling or formatting errors.
08
Attach the cover sheet to the front of the financial documents being submitted. Use a paperclip or staple to keep everything together.
09
Make a copy of the completed cover sheet for your own records before sending the original documents to the appropriate recipient.
Who needs a financial documents cover sheet?
01
Individuals applying for a loan or mortgage may need to include a financial documents cover sheet along with their application. This helps organize and provide context for the various paperwork being submitted.
02
Business owners or entrepreneurs may use a financial documents cover sheet when presenting their financial statements or business plans to potential investors or partners. It helps provide a quick overview of the documents being shared.
03
Accountants or financial professionals may use a financial documents cover sheet when compiling information for their clients. This ensures that all relevant documents are included and nothing is missed.
04
Anyone filing taxes or submitting financial information to a government agency may find it useful to include a financial documents cover sheet. It helps the recipient understand the purpose and contents of the submitted paperwork.
